Talmud Torah Yetev Lev is an independent school in Salford for boys aged 3 to 12. It has 453 pupils, 3 more than it has places for.

Crime figures come from police.uk. The police record each crime at the nearest of a fixed set of map points rather than the exact spot, so “within 500 m” is only rough. House prices are from HM Land Registry sales nearby over the last two years.
